I know what you mean, I fell in love with the Black Dagger Brotherhood when I read the first book also.  :)  As far as looking for books as well written and like them, it is hard to do, I don't think I found any, and I have been reading alot of paranormal lately.  JR Ward is just an excellent writer, she just pulls you in and you get addicted for more and more about the lives of the BDB.  This series is the only series I am keeping to read over and over, and I have been reading along time and alot of books.  For your question though, I have found quite a few series that I have enjoyed as well. 

There is Lara Adrians books, Kiss of Midnight and Kiss of Crimson.  They are VERY similar to the BDB in fact, some say TOO similar, but they were good reads.  Also, Charlaine Harris' Sookie Stackhouse series is VERY good, they are more lighter and funny but still good reads.  I also fell in love with Laurell K Hamilton's Anita Blake series.  Her books are a little different and alot of folks don't like them, but I LOVED the series and can't wait for the next installment.  I also just read Jenna Blacks Watchers in The Night.  I really enjoyed this one, and I can't wait to read the rest and I fell in love with Jules and especially Drake.
